| "Omikuji" (お御籤) -- fortune papers that have been tied to strings by the recepients of the fortune, in the hopes that the good fortune they've been told of will indeed come true, or, more likely, that the bad fortune they've been told of won't come true. At the Heian Shrine, Kyoto Japan, after an uncommon snowfall.
